About this program

The Biotechnology Diploma at Pitt Community College offers a comprehensive foundation in the principles and techniques essential for a career in the rapidly evolving biotechnology sector. This program encompasses various topics including molecular biology, genetic engineering, and bioinformatics. Students will engage in hands-on laboratory work, enabling them to translate theoretical knowledge into practical skills. Through a blend of coursework and laboratory experience, participants will not only learn about biological systems but also how to manipulate them for technological applications.

Throughout the course, students will be exposed to modern biotechnology tools and methodologies. Key subjects may include cell culture techniques, DNA analysis, and protein purification methods. The curriculum is designed to foster critical thinking and problem-solving abilities, encouraging innovation in scientific research. By immersing themselves in a highly collaborative learning environment, students will develop communication and teamwork skills that are vital for success in the biotechnology field.

Entry requirements

To enroll in the Biotechnology Diploma program, prospective students are typically required to have a high school diploma or equivalent. Strong backgrounds in science and mathematics are advantageous, and courses in biology, chemistry, and mathematics may be recommended. Some programs may also require letters of recommendation or a personal statement to assess the applicantโ€™s interest and commitment to the field.

English:

International students are usually expected to provide proof of English proficiency. Generally, a minimum IELTS score of 6.0 or a TOEFL score of around 550 is desirable. However, these requirements can vary, so it's advisable to check the specific criteria set by the university.

International students:

International students planning to study in this country must obtain a student visa. Generally, you will need to provide proof of acceptance into the program, financial statements demonstrating the ability to cover tuition and living expenses, and possibly health insurance documentation. It is crucial for students to consult the official immigration website or the university's international office to ensure they have all necessary documentation.
